Elvis and fan, November 1968
Whoever this gal is, she was definitely a big fan -- she's got a copy of the SINGER LP, issued that November to Singer stores only.
Singer Presents Elvis Singing Flaming Star and Others (RCA, 1968)
Image courtesy of the amazing site, www.elvisrecords.us | The Elvis Presley Record Research Database
In her hands, on that slab of vinyl, she holds one of Presley's very greatest recordings, the then-only five months-old live take of "Tiger Man." And it also has his kick-ass version of "Too Much Monkey Business," you know, the one with the quiet anti-Vietnam War reference.
